Builtfirst overview

Builtfirst builds embedded, white-labelled marketplaces where an organisation lists its partners' products and services, usually as discounted offers to its own audience. It provides a no-code editor for branding the marketplace, a library of pre-negotiated listings so the marketplace is not empty on day one, email automation around the offers, tracking of redemptions and savings, and dashboards on partner and customer activity.

What separates it from other marketplace tools

The pre-built supply. Launching a perks or partner marketplace normally means negotiating dozens of deals before the page is worth visiting, which is months of work before any value appears. Builtfirst brings an existing catalogue of offers, so a marketplace can go live with real content immediately. That inverts the usual sequencing problem, and it is the main reason to choose this over building a directory yourself.

The second point is who actually buys it. The named customers are venture funds, accelerators and startup communities: Uncork Capital, Flybridge, Forum Ventures, OpenVC, StartOut and Globalfy. That reveals the real use case. A fund offers portfolio companies discounted software as a benefit of taking its money, and Builtfirst is the infrastructure behind that. It is a partnerships product in the sense that it runs a two-sided offer marketplace, but the buyer is often a platform team at an investor rather than a partner manager at a software company.

The trade-off follows. If you are a software vendor looking to build an integration marketplace, or to sell through the cloud marketplaces, this is not that product. It is a perks and offers marketplace, and should be compared against other perks platforms rather than against either of those.

Who it fits

Venture funds, accelerators, communities and membership organisations wanting to offer negotiated software discounts under their own brand, and companies building a partner perks programme.

Ownership and company background

Founded in 2020 and based in the United States. Externally funded, though the current stage could not be confirmed in this pass. The company has appeared in Business Insider and TechCrunch coverage of portfolio acceleration platforms.

Pricing

Not published as figures on the site.

Integrations

HubSpot, Airtable, Zendesk, Twilio, Slack and Monday.com are named, alongside an integration library covering the tools commonly listed in these marketplaces.
